On Mon, May 28, 2007 at 09:20:24AM -0400, Neil Watson wrote:
> During a disaster recovery test three nodes of a three node cluster were
> caused to fail.  A single node was rebooted to attempt a recovery.  The
> node failed to bring back the service and reports these errors:
> 
> May 28 08:54:18 tor-lx-nero ccsd[2882]: Cluster is not quorate.  Refusing 
> connection.  May 28 08:54:18 tor-lx-nero ccsd[2882]: Error while processing 
> connect: Connection refused  
> What do these messages mean?

We'll need to see the 'cman_tool status' and 'cman_tool nodes' output from
the nodes as well as any information in /var/log/messages.
